科学领域:

  • 认知科学 认知科学
  • 音乐的神经科学 音乐的神经科学
  • 计算审计处理计算审计处理

背景情况:

  • 人类的节奏能力,对于音乐和舞蹈至关重要,显示出显著的个体变化.
  • 现有的研究往往难以建模这种变化的多维原因.
  • 缺乏对音乐家和非音乐家节奏指纹的全面模型.

研究的目的:

  • 为节奏能力开发一个节的机器学习模型.
  • 为了捕捉不同音乐背景的个人之间节奏技能的变化.
  • 识别关键的行为指标,定义节奏形状.

主要方法:

  • 在79名参与者的行为数据上利用机器学习.
  • 包括感知和运动任务来评估节奏能力.
  • 与有和没有正式音乐培训的个人进行比较.

主要成果:

  • 最少的一组行为测量有效地捕获了节奏能力配置文件.
  • 证明了与音乐体验相关的可变性成功建模.
  • 突出了机器学习在提炼节奏指纹中的有效性.

结论:

  • 机器学习提供了一个强大的工具来模拟个人的节奏能力.
  • 节奏形状受到正式的音乐训练和非正式的音乐体验的影响.
  • 这种方法提供了对音乐性和个人差异的神经认知基础的见解.
